New to this forum, also new to Libertys.
Question:
How do the tow hooks mount to the frame?
Is the tow hook and mounting bracket one piece or is there two pieces (one to mount to the frame and the tow hooks mounts to that)?
Just got a grill guard for my '04 and it is supposed to mount to the tow hook brackets.
Not having tow hooks (or brackets) I'm confused (not to difficult).

Yeah, if you look up under the front you'll see two smaller holes and a larger opening towards the outside. The two smaller holes are where the guards and hooks mount to.

I don't know about hooks, but guard braces usually mount to the bottom side and then another plate bolts through to the opposite side. Effectivly clamping the braces on there.

Depending on the kind of guard, and hardware, you might have to do a little grinding. The manufacturer said it was simply bolt on for mine and it was, but the brackets were about 1/8 inch too wide.
